Integration of Regenerative Agriculture Principles

In 2024, biodynamic farming is increasingly incorporating regenerative agriculture principles, such as minimal tillage, cover cropping, and diverse crop rotations. These practices aim to improve soil health, increase biodiversity, and sequester carbon, contributing to a more sustainable and resilient farming system.

Utilization of Advanced Composting Methods

Biodynamic farms are exploring advanced composting methods, such as aerobic composting and vermicomposting, to efficiently recycle organic materials and enhance soil fertility. By optimizing the composting process, farmers can minimize waste, reduce greenhouse gas emissions, and improve the overall nutrient content of their soils.

Implementation of Precision Farming Technologies

The use of precision farming technologies, including GPS-guided machinery, remote sensing, and data analytics, is becoming more prevalent in biodynamic farming. These tools enable farmers to make informed decisions, optimize resource use, and minimize environmental impact, ultimately enhancing the efficiency and sustainability of their operations.

Adoption of Agroforestry and Polyculture Techniques

Biodynamic farmers are increasingly embracing agroforestry and polyculture techniques to diversify their landscapes and promote ecological balance. By integrating trees, shrubs, and diverse crop species, farmers can enhance biodiversity, improve soil structure, and create resilient agroecosystems that support long-term sustainability.
